Mastering Project Management with Microsoft Project 2019 GES2057

Clover Park Technical College ETPL
For project managers, staying up-to-date on the latest project management techniques is key to consistently delivering meaningful results. This Project Management Professional (PMP) training course will expand your skill set and prepare you for certification. You will be trained in a number of key areas, including forecasting, risk management, project recovery, and resource allocation. You will also learn how to use Microsoft Project 2019 for tracking and reporting needs. By course completion, you will be able to apply these project management tools to your next project. This course also meets educational requirements for Project Management Professional (PMP) certification, so you will be fully prepared for the exam.
